scatola wrote: Exchange of greetings between relatives? On the door of my car I met a female Argiope bruennichi (unfortunately missing a leg) while some time ago I had met another one photographed below. The female is much larger than the male. During my research I found a photo showing a specimen of Batozonellus lacerticida, which is the specific predator Pompilidae of Argiope, in action which I find interesting.
